Ratio Formulas & Concepts
Simplifying a Ratio
Divide both numbers by their Greatest Common Divisor (GCD).
Example: 12:18, GCD = 6, so 12:18 = 2:3
Comparing Ratios
Convert both ratios to decimal form to compare.
Example: 2:3 = 0.667 vs 3:4 = 0.75, so 3:4 is larger
Scaling a Ratio
Multiply both numbers by the scale factor.
Example: Scale 2:3 by 5 = (2×5):(3×5) = 10:15
Finding Missing Value (Proportion)
Use cross multiplication: A/B = X/Y, solve for Y.
Example: If 3:5 and first is 12, then second = (12 × 5) ÷ 3 = 20
Key Ratio Concepts
- Ratio: Comparison of two quantities (A:B or A/B)
- Equivalent Ratio: Same relationship but different numbers (2:3 = 4:6)
- Proportion: Two equal ratios (A:B = C:D)
- Scale Factor: Number used to multiply a ratio
- Simplest Form: Ratio with GCD = 1

Understanding Ratios & Proportions
What is a Ratio?
A ratio is a comparison of two quantities. It shows how much of one thing there is compared to another. Ratios can be written as A:B, A/B, or A to B.
What is a Proportion?
A proportion states that two ratios are equal. If A:B = C:D, then A/B = C/D. This is often used to solve for unknown values.
Common Ratios in Everyday Life
- 1:1 Equal amounts (50:50)
- 2:1 Twice as much (2 to 1)
- 3:2 Golden ratio related (art/design)
- 16:9 Widescreen video format
- 4:3 Standard screen format
Simplifying Ratios
To simplify a ratio, divide both numbers by their GCD (Greatest Common Divisor). Example: 12:18 becomes 2:3 (divided by 6).
Equivalent Ratios
Ratios that express the same relationship. Example: 2:3, 4:6, 6:9, and 8:12 are all equivalent.

Frequently Asked Questions
What's the difference between ratio and fraction?
A ratio compares two quantities (2:3), while a fraction shows one part of a whole (2/5). Though written similarly, they mean different things.
Can ratios have decimals?
Yes! Ratios can be whole numbers, decimals, or fractions. Example: 2.5:3.75 or 1/2:3/4. They're often simplified though.
What does equivalent ratio mean?
Equivalent ratios express the same relationship. Example: 2:3, 4:6, 6:9 are equivalent (multiply/divide both by same number).
How do I scale a recipe using ratios?
If recipe is 2:3:1 (flour:butter:sugar) and you want to double it, multiply all by 2: 4:6:2. The ratio stays the same!
What's cross multiplication in proportions?
If A/B = C/D, then A×D = B×C. Used to solve for unknown values. Example: 3/5 = 12/X, then 3×X = 5×12, so X = 20.
Can ratios be written in different ways?
Yes! 2:3 can be written as 2/3 or "2 to 3". They all mean the same thing - a comparison of 2 to 3.
What's the simplest form of a ratio?
When the GCD of both numbers is 1. Example: 2:3 is simplest, but 4:6 is not (GCD=2, simplifies to 2:3).
Are order matters in ratios?
Yes! 2:3 is different from 3:2. Order shows which quantity is being compared to which.
